Golf Club Covers: Cabled Version

Lion Brand® Wool-Ease®

GAUGE:

20 sts and 28 rows = 4" in St st. BE SURE TO CHECK YOUR GAUGE. When you match the gauge in a pattern, your project will be the size specified in the pattern and the materials specified in the pattern will be sufficient. If it takes you fewer stitches and rows to make a 4 in. [10 cm] square, try using a smaller size hook or needles; if more stitches and rows, try a larger size hook or needles.

STITCH EXPLANATION:

Cable (worked over 10 sts):

Row 1: (RS): P 2, sl 3 sts onto cable needle and hold in back, k 3, then k 3 from cable needle, p 2.
Rows 2-4: Work sts as they appear. Rep Rows 1-4 for Cable Pat.


CABLE COVER: With A, cast on 36 sts. Work in k 1, p 1 ribbing for 9 inches, inc 14 sts evenly spaced across last row 50 sts.

Body:
Row 1: (RS): K 20 sts, work Cable Pat Row 1 on next 10 sts, k 20 sts.
Row 2: (WS): P 20 sts, work Cable Pat Row 2 on next 10 sts, p 20 sts.
Row 3: K 20 sts, work Cable Pat Row 3 on next 10 sts, k 20 sts.
Row 4: P 20 sts, work Cable Pat Row 4 on next 10 sts, p 20 sts. Rep these last 4 rows until 36 rows of Body have been completed. Cut yarn, leaving an 18" end for sewing. Thread yarn end and slip each st separately from knitting needle onto yarn; gather the sts tightly and secure end.

Tassel Instructions
1. Wrap yarn around 6" length of cardboard 100 times.
2. To create twisted cord, cut (2) 36" lengths of yarn, knot ends together. Hold knotted end in one hand, and with the other hand, twist yarn until taut. Grasp center of twisted yarn and allow yarn to twist. Knot open end.
3. Thread twisted cord in tapestry needle, thread through top of tassel, and tie tightly. Cut other end open to remove cardboard.
4. Using a 2 yard length of yarn folded in half, wrap yarn around tassel tightly several times about¾" below top knot, and knot.

FINISHING: Sew back seam. Using B and following number chart, duplicate stitch the number 5 to center of back, beg the bottom of the number 10 rows above ribbing. With A, make a tassel approx 4-5² long. With A, crochet a chain approx 3² long and attach to end of tassel. Sew tassel with chain to top of cover.


 
ABBREVIATIONS / REFERENCES
Click for explanation and illustration
approx = approximately beg = begin(s)(ning)
cont = continu(e)(s)(ing) est = establish(ed)
inc = increas(e)(s)(ing) k = knit
p = purl pat = pattern
rep = repeat(s)(ing) RS = right side
sl = slip St st = Stockinette stitch
st(s) = stitch(es) WS = wrong side
